Frequently Asked Questions
- How hot are White Ghost Peppers? White Ghost Peppers typically register over 1,000,000 Scoville Heat Units.
- What are the ideal growing conditions for White Ghost Peppers? They need full sun, well-draining soil, and warm temperatures.
- When is the best time to plant White Ghost Pepper seeds? Start seeds indoors 6-8 weeks before the last expected frost.
- How long does it take for White Ghost Peppers to mature? Expect peppers to be ready for harvest in about 90-100 days after transplanting.
- How do I store harvested White Ghost Peppers? You can dry them, freeze them, or pickle them for long-term storage.
